When light wave passes from a medium of refractive index '\(\mu\)' to another medium of refractive index '\(2 \mu\)' the phase change occurs to the light is :
- A zero
- B 90\(^\circ\)
- C 60\(^\circ\)
- D 180\(^\circ\)
Answer & Solution
Correct Answer
(A) zero
Step-by-step Solution
Detailed explanation
